Hi. I am in great need of suggestions and advice for giving a major exterior facelift to this green house I am buying. ItÂs hard to tell from the pictures, but even the roof is green along with the green exterior, green walkway, green drivewayÂ.itÂs green overload. The house was built in 1947 (concrete block) and sits in a very traditional neighborhood where the majority of houses are red brick bungalows. This home definitely does not have the current character in keeping with the rest of the neighborhood.

Since the roof is actually newer, I did not want to re-roof just to get a more attractive shingle color, but have learned about a product from a local paint store called Hydro Stop, which is a roof paint that apparently can withstand the elements. My initial thought was to paint the exterior a tan color, paint the roof black, paint the front door red, paint the shutters black and then use a cream color for the trim. I am at a loss for what to do about the green front porch, sidewalk and driveway.

Right now the house looks disjointed because there is a second story addition over the 2 car garage (with a large 2 car carport in front of the garage). I was thinking that painting all the exterior one color and adding the black shutters to all windows (including the windows on the 2nd story) would help make it more unified. (If this seems like a bad ideaÂplease let me knowÂyou will not hurt my feelings). Or if anyone has any photoshop vision for this house??

We were also thinking the wrought iron on the front porch looked a little dated and perhaps having a carpenter add columns in the same color white/cream trim used around windows, etc. may help update the home a little.
